All, Tall & Small

This is a bonus bet that a shooter rolls a whole group of numbers before a 7 shows. Small covers 2 through 6, Tall covers 8 through 12, and All covers every number from 2 to 12. All pays a big 175:1. The edges are lower than the Fire Bet but still high, so it is a novelty rather than a core wager.

How to place it

Before a hand, place a chip in the Small, Tall, or All circle. The bet rides until the shooter rolls every required number or sevens out.

Also called: all small, all tall, make em all.

What is the difference between Small, Tall, and All?

Small needs the shooter to roll every number from 2 to 6 before a 7. Tall needs 8 through 12. All needs every number from 2 to 12, and it pays the biggest at 175:1.

Does the 7 matter for this bet?

Yes, a 7 ends the bet. You are racing the shooter to complete the full set of numbers before a 7 shows up, so a quick seven-out kills it.

Is the All bet worth making?

At a 7.76% edge it is better than the Fire Bet but still a long shot. It is best treated as a cheap, fun flyer rather than a regular bet.
